Tune-Yards have announced a U.S. June tour beginning on June 1 at Delmar Hall in St. Louis. The forthcoming tour supports the band’s fifth studio album, sketchy, released in March 2021. 

The tour will run throughout June and see stops on the East Coast and Midwest. After a tour opener in St. Louis, the band will head to Bloomington, Ind., for a gig at the Granfalloon Festival on June 3, followed by a show at Five Ave in Minneapolis on June 7. The next night, Tune-Yards will perform at Majestic in Madison, Wis.

Then, they’ll head to Pittsburgh for a show at Mr. Smalls on June 11. The band will trek East for a concert at Sinclair in Boston, Mass., followed by a gig on June 15 at New York’s Brooklyn Steel. The final two stops of the tour will see Tune-Yards perform at the 9:30 Club in Washington on June 16 and Philadelphia’s Union Transfer on June 18. 

Tickets go on sale Friday, April 1 at 10 a.m. local time.
